what did andrew carnegie do?

Respuesta :

trejohns5555 trejohns5555
  • 04-03-2020

Andrew Carnegie was an American industrialist who amassed a fortune in the steel industry then became a major philanthropist. Carnegie worked in a Pittsburgh cotton factory as a boy before rising to the position of division superintendent of the Pennsylvania Railroad in 1859.
